  • Patent number: 11979411
    Abstract: A solution is proposed for controlling access to computing resources. A corresponding method comprises receiving and verifying an access request for accessing the computing resources by a secondary computing environment (isolated from the computing resources). A main computing environment (isolated from the secondary computing environment) detects an indication of a positive result of the verification of the access request; in response thereto, the main computing environment verifies an integrity condition of the secondary computing environment and then authorizes the secondary computing environment to access the computing resources accordingly. A computer program and a computer program product for performing the method are also proposed. Moreover, a system for implementing the method is proposed.

  • Patent number: 11949672
    Abstract: A solution is proposed for performing authentications. A corresponding method comprises storing a verification string corresponding to applying a one-way function iteratively starting from a secret string. An authentication request is received in association with an authentication string (or more) being generated by applying the one-way function iteratively starting from the secret string for a lower number of times. A result of the authentication request is determined by comparing the verification string with a comparison string being generated by applying the one-way function to the authentication string (or a few times iteratively). Corresponding computer programs and a computer program products for performing the method are also proposed. Moreover, corresponding systems for implementing the method are proposed.

  • Publication number: 20240092351
    Abstract: A method, computer system, and a computer program product for brake detection is provided. The present invention may include determining a first geometric ratio associated with a rear portion of a first vehicle, from a first image of the first vehicle. The present invention may also include determining a second geometric ratio associated with the rear portion of the first vehicle, from a second image of the first vehicle. The present invention may further include, in response to determining that the second geometric ratio is less than the first geometric ratio, detecting a braking action of the first vehicle.

  • Publication number: 20230186801
    Abstract: A device and method for displaying security information to a user is provided. The present invention may include a security device configured to display a security information on a display surface. The security information may include at least one component having two images based on a splitting of its representation that are viewable from corresponding angles of view. The images may be fused into the representation of the at least one component by a visual system of the user looking at them at a reading distance causing the eyes of the user to look at the images from the corresponding angles of view. A corresponding method for displaying security information to a user is also provided.

  • Patent number: 10026278
    Abstract: An evacuation system which maintains an active count of people in real time in a location, for example a building or other geographic area with defined boundaries and dynamically calculates the best path for a user or group of users to follow when an emergency situation occurs. The people in the location may be tracked by a user wearable RFID device and may classify the people based on specific needs or other criteria.

  • Publication number: 20170131690
    Abstract: A method, computer program product and computer system is provided. A processor retrieves a plurality of pressure readings from a matrix of pressure sensors. A processor identifies a movement within the matrix of pressure sensors based, at least in part, on the plurality of pressure readings. In response to a determination that the movement is characteristic of a movement assisting device, a processor enables a voice recognition system for receiving speech commands to operate a device.

  • Patent number: 9505572
    Abstract: Aspects provide for a printer with automatic paper sheet count discovery, via determining an initial weight of printer paper sheets within a printer paper feeder tray. A single sheet is removed from the paper feeder tray to a staging area of the printer, and a revised weight is determined for the sheets within the paper feeder tray while the single sheet of paper is removed to the staging area. The single sheet is fed back into the paper feeder tray via a printing path bypass of the printer. The weight of the single sheet determined as a function of the difference between the initial weight and the revised weight. A quantity of printer paper sheets currently loaded within the paper feeder tray and available to satisfy a print job is determined as equal to the initial weight divided by the weight of the single sheet.
